Instructions

  • Preheat the oven to 350 degrees. Grease a baking dish with cooking spray.
  • In a saucepan set over medium to high heat, add in the soy sauce, ½ cup of water, light brown sugar, powdered ginger and minced garlic.
  • Stir well to mix. Allow to come to a boil. Cook for 1 minute.
  • In a bowl, add in the cornstarch and 2 tablespoons of water. Whisk until smooth in consistency. Add into the sauce. Cook for 1 minute or until thick in consistency. Remove from heat.
  • Place the chicken breasts into the baking dish.
  • Pour 1 cup of the teriyaki sauce over the top.
  • Place into the oven to bake for 35 minutes or until cooked through. Remove and shred the chicken finely. Place back into the baking dish.
  • Prepare the stir-fried vegetables according to the directions on the package. Transfer into the baking dish. Add the remaining sauce over the top. Toss gently to mix.
  • Place back into the oven to bake for 15 minutes.
  • Remove and cool for 5 minutes before serving with the white rice.

Notes

The dish can be prepared up to 24 hours in advance and stored in the refrigerator. If you'd like to freeze the dish, cut the cooking time by five to ten minutes. Once frozen, you'll just need to reheat the casserole and serve the shredded chicken. Alternatively, you can make a Teriyaki Chicken Casserole ahead and freeze it for future meals. If you do, you'll save on cooking time as you'll be able to thaw the casserole in the fridge.
